KISS 104.1 lands a gospel music legend. Isaac Carree joins Atlanta’s airwaves this fall.
What We Know: KISS 104.1 (WALR) has hired award-winning gospel artist Isaac Carree to host “Morning Inspiration” weekdays from 5 to 6 a.m. He’ll also anchor “Sunday Morning Inspiration,” a four-hour Sunday block running 8 a.m. to noon. Carree brings more than 30 years of music industry experience to the role. His background includes a run as standout soloist with John P. Kee & New Life Community Choir, plus co-founding the celebrated group Men of Standard.
What They Said: Michael Saunders, Director of Branding and Programming, called the hire a natural fit. “We are excited to welcome Isaac Carree to the KISS 104.1 family,” Saunders said. “His voice, his spirit, and his ability to connect with listeners align perfectly with what our audience expects from us—especially in moments that call for inspiration and comfort.”
What Remains Unclear: The release doesn’t specify a launch date for either show. It’s also unclear whether Carree will continue other media or recording commitments alongside this new role. Meanwhile, no word yet on additional programming changes at the station tied to this hire.
